What makes our Sixth Form special:

• Brand new Sixth Form Centre with a dedicated lecture hall, silent study spaces, common room with kitchen, outdoor terraces and Sixth Form specific subject classrooms.

• The globally-renown International Baccalaureate Diploma Programme allows you to maintain breadth across six subjects and three new areas; Theory of Knowledge (TOK), an extended essay and Creativity, Activity, Service (CAS).

• Our 20 A Level subjects, Sport & Physical Activity CTEC and Digital Film and TV Production BTEC offer an extensive range of options for you to create your dream timetable.

• The Extended Project Qualification (EPQ) gives you the chance to explore an area of real interest and gain UCAS points with your dissertation or artefact.

• UCAS applications, apprenticeships and careers pathways are supported by our dedicated team and Aspiring High club.

• The Oakleaf Diploma will teach you the life skills necessary to thrive beyond Sixth Form such as cooking, drafting a CV and travel planning.

• You can keep fit with our twice-weekly sports afternoons which offer individual activities such as swimming or yoga alongside traditional team sports for the more competitive.
